首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法将'WITH XMLNAMESPACES ... FOR XML PATH'的输出设置为变量?

关于无法将'WITH XMLNAMESPACES ... FOR XML PATH'的输出设置为变量的问题,这是因为在SQL Server中,WITH XMLNAMESPACES和FOR XML PATH是用于处理XML数据的,而不是用于将输出设置为变量。如果您想将查询结果设置为变量,可以使用SELECT语句将查询结果存储到变量中。

以下是一个示例:

代码语言:txt
复制
DECLARE @xmlData XML

SET @xmlData = (
    SELECT *
    FROM YourTable
    FOR XML PATH('YourElementName'), ROOT('YourRootElementName')
)

SELECT @xmlData

在这个示例中,我们使用SELECT语句将查询结果存储到名为@xmlData的变量中。然后,我们使用FOR XML PATH将查询结果转换为XML格式,并将其作为变量返回。

如果您需要使用WITH XMLNAMESPACES和FOR XML PATH来处理XML数据,可以将它们与上述示例结合使用,以便将XML数据存储到变量中。

例如:

代码语言:txt
复制
DECLARE @xmlData XML

SET @xmlData = (
    SELECT *
    FROM YourTable
    FOR XML PATH('YourElementName'), ROOT('YourRootElementName'), TYPE
)

WITH XMLNAMESPACES (
    'http://www.w3.org/2001/XMLSchema-instance' AS xsi,
    'http://www.w3.org/2001/XMLSchema' AS xsd
)
SELECT @xmlData.query('YourXPathExpression')

在这个示例中,我们首先使用SELECT语句将查询结果存储到名为@xmlData的变量中,然后使用WITH XMLNAMESPACES和FOR XML PATH来处理XML数据。最后,我们使用SELECT语句将处理后的XML数据返回。

希望这些信息能够帮助您解决问题。如果您有其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Python全栈开发之常用模块

    (1) sys.version 获取Python解释程序的版本信息 sys.path 返回模块的搜索路径,初始化时使用PYTHONPATH环境变量的值 sys.platform 返回操作系统平台名称...(callable object),它将在子进 程运行之前被调用 close_sfs:在windows平台下,如果close_fds被设置为True,则新创建的子进程将不会继承父进程的输入、输出、错误管道...close_sfs:在windows平台下,如果close_fds被设置为True,则新创建的子进程将不会继承父进程的输入、输出、错误管道。...close_sfs:在windows平台下,如果close_fds被设置为True,则新创建的子进程将不会继承父进程的输入、输出、错误管道,所以不能将close_fds设置为True同时重定向子进程的标准输入...shell:同上 cwd:用于设置子进程的当前目录 env:用于指定子进程的环境变量。如果env = None,子进程的环境变量将从父进程中继承。

    96810

    OpenHarmony开发——Makefile方式组织编译的库移植

    以yxml库为例,其移植过程如下文所示。...Makefile的交叉编译工具链,修改并编译该库,生成OpenHarmony平台的可执行文件,步骤如下:设置工具链将下列clang工具链配置替换掉yxml库根目录的Makefile(即表1中的文件)中的原有配置...clang工具链配置: #设置交叉编译工具链,确保工具链所在路径已经添加到了PATH环境变量中 CC:=clang AR:=llvm-ar #cflags中必须要添加--target及-...由于OpenHarmony的shell中暂不支持输入输出重定向(),所以测试时需要将输入*.xml文件内容直接复制进shell后回车,输出内容会直接展示在shell窗口。.../test复制*.xml内容到shell 以表3test目录下pi01.xml为例,内容如下,输入到shell并回车: <?SomePI abc?

    17910

    gtest参数化_gopro三折杆教程

    同时,gtest也为我们提供了一系列的运行参数(环境变量、命令行参数或代码里指定),使得我们可以对案例的执行进行一些有效的控制。...如果需要gtest的设置系统环境变量,必须注意的是: 系统环境变量全大写,比如对于–gtest_output,响应的系统环境变量为:GTEST_OUTPUT 有一个命令行参数例外,那就是–gtest_list_tests...–gtest_output=xml[:DIRECTORY_PATH|:FILE_PATH] 将测试结果输出到一个xml中。1....如将–gtest_catch_exceptions设置为一个非零的数。注意:这个参数只在Windows下有效。 四、XML报告输出格式 设置了–gtest_filter参数时,输出的xml报告中还是会包含所有测试案例的信息,只不过那些不被执行的测试案例的status值为“notrun”。

    73520

    Hadoop安装教程_单机及伪分布式

    用户 查看是否配置成功 为hadoop用户增加管理员权限 退出重新登陆 配置网络 虚拟机设置为桥接,有两种方法配置网络: 1....,否则无法登陆 $ chmod 600 ~/.ssh/authorized_keys $ ssh localhost #验证 hadoop的安装 放置文件 通过WinScp程序,将下载好的hadoop...结束yarn $ sbin/stop-yarn.sh PATH环境变量 在这里额外讲一下 PATH 这个环境变量(可执行 echo $PATH 查看,当中包含了多个目录)。...系统是根据 PATH 这个环境变量中包含的目录位置,逐一进行查找,直至在这些目录位置下找到匹配的程序(若没有匹配的则提示该命令不存在)。...我们可以将 Hadoop 命令的相关目录加入到 PATH 环境变量中,这样就可以直接通过 start-dfs.sh开启 Hadoop,也可以直接通过 hdfs 访问 HDFS 的内容,方便平时的操作。

    48560

    【详解】HadoopCouldnotlocateexecutablenull解决办法

    这个错误通常出现在执行MapReduce任务时,表示Hadoop无法找到某个可执行文件。本文将探讨该问题的可能原因及解决方法。1....可能的原因2.1 环境变量配置错误最常见的原因是​​HADOOP_HOME​​、​​JAVA_HOME​​等环境变量没有正确设置,导致Hadoop无法找到Java或其他依赖的可执行文件。...解决方法3.1 检查环境变量确保你的环境变量已经正确设置。...打开终端,输入以下命令检查​​JAVA_HOME​​和​​HADOOP_HOME​​是否已正确配置:echo $JAVA_HOMEecho $HADOOP_HOME如果输出为空或不正确,请编辑你的​​....检查Hadoop环境变量确保你的​​HADOOP_HOME​​环境变量已经正确设置,并且​​$HADOOP_HOME/bin​​已经被添加到系统的​​PATH​​中。

    6800

    Hadoop3单机和伪分布式模式安装配置

    所依赖的软件环境如下: Linux系统:以运行在阿里云ECS上的Ubuntu 16.04 LTS版本为例 jdk-8u162-linux-x64.tar.gz hadoop 3.1.0 本次演示统一将软件放置在...hadoop用户: useradd -m hadoop -s /bin/bash passwd hadoop # 为hadoop用户设置密码,直接设置为hadoop adduser hadoop sudo...=${JAVA_HOME}/bin:$PATH export JAVA_HOME PATH 修改完成之后使用source命令使配置生效: source ~/.profile 若输出JAVA_HOME环境变量有结果则说明修改成功...当首次解压Hadoop的源码包时,Hadoop无法了解硬件安装环境,便保守地选择了最小配置。在这种默认模式下所有3个XML文件均为空。当配置文件为空时,Hadoop会完全运行在本地。...HDFS中的文件(可以将单机步骤中创建的本地 input 文件夹,输出结果 output 文件夹都删掉来验证这一点)。

    2.1K21

    springboot入门之路(三)_Spring Boot特性

    如果要编写除控制台输出之外的日志文件,则需在application.properties中设置logging.file或logging.path属性。...如果只配置 logging.path,在 /var/log文件夹生成一个日志文件为 spring.log #默认会在设置的 path 生成一个spring.log 文件。...scanPeriod:设置监测配置文件是否有修改的时间间隔,如果没有给出时间单位,默认单位是毫秒。当scan为true时,此属性生效。默认的时间间隔为1分钟。...debug:当此属性设置为true时,将打印出logback内部日志信息,实时查看logback运行状态。默认值为false。...logback 子节点三: 设置变量 用来定义变量值的标签, 有两个属性,name和value;其中name的值是变量的名称

    84620

    Tomcat安装及配置

    zip:免安装,解压并配置环境变量即可使用 配置 配置Tomcat环境变量前一定要配置好java的环境变量,尤其是JAVA_HOME 以下环境变量均在系统环境变量中设置。...新建 CATALINA_HOME 环境变量,变量:CATALINA_HOME 值:D:\DevelopmentTool\apache-tomcat-9.0.43 修改 Path ,在 Path 后添加(...可将CATALINA_HOME小写,但需要保持一致 注意:在环境变量中,如果新建有两个相同仅大小写不同的的变量名,会覆盖设置。...如:path和PATH Tomcat文件目录 bin:可执行文件(启动文件startup.bat、关闭文件shutdown.bat) conf:配置文件(修改端口号:server.xml,建议将server.xml...\apache-tomcat-9.0.43\conf下打开server.xml文件,在文件的69行左右,将port="8080"修改为指定的某一端口号,重新启动。

    2.1K10

    ANT标签详解

    path表示环境变量的路径。Ant会将它转换为一个本地约定。 value 表示环境变量的一个直接变量。 key 表示环境变量名。 注意  file path 或 value只能取一个。...Class文件将放在{build}指定的目录下,classpath表示需要用到的类文件或者目录,debug设置为on表示输出debug信息 2....Class文件将放在{build}指定的目录下,classpath表示需要用到的类文件或者目录,debug设置为on表示输出debug信息 3....下面是 tstamp 设置的一些属性、对每个属性的说明,以及这些属性可被设置到的值的例子: 属性说明例子 DSTAMP 设置为当前日期,默认格式为yyyymmdd 20031217 TSTAMP...="10" unit="minute"/> 上面的清单将 OFFSET_TIME 属性设置为距离当前时间 10 分钟之后的小时数、分钟数和秒数。

    1K10

    nohup java -jar 启动java项目

    java -jar MyApp.jar:实际的Java命令,用于启动JAR文件。 &:将命令放入后台执行。 输出重定向 默认情况下,nohup会将输出重定向到名为nohup.out的文件中。...配置环境变量,如JAVA_HOME指向JDK安装目录。 确保服务器有适当的权限设置,以便应用程序可以运行。 部署策略 直接部署:将生成的JAR文件上传至服务器的指定目录。...在脚本中设置环境变量 export JAVA_HOME="/usr/lib/jvm/java-8-openjdk" export PATH="$JAVA_HOME/bin:$PATH" 在系统环境变量中设置...对于Windows系统,可以通过系统属性 -> 高级 -> 环境变量来设置。 启动命令的完整示例 结合上述脚本和环境变量配置,一个完整的启动命令可能如下: # 运行启动脚本 ..../bin/bash # 设置环境变量 export JAVA_HOME="/usr/lib/jvm/java-8-openjdk" export PATH="$JAVA_HOME/bin:$PATH"

    1.2K11
    领券